Occitan[edit]

Etymology[edit]

From Vulgar Latin *restŭclum. a variant of *restupulu(m) from Latin stupula, a variant of stipula (stalk, stubble).

Pronunciation[edit]

Noun[edit]

estolha f (plural estolhas)

  1. hay, stubble, haulm the stalks, which remain in the field after reaping
